Transaction 750a14442e2157a0db2083bd8cf38cb79a13674430ccd25507e86f5a7809e6c8

1 Input
2 Outputs
  • 750a14442e2157a0db2083bd8cf38cb79a13674430ccd25507e86f5a7809e6c8:0
  • value  54080859276
    address  2MuvPuZYo5vYA8o2aVaF7W6C7FHC8a88xXc
  • 750a14442e2157a0db2083bd8cf38cb79a13674430ccd25507e86f5a7809e6c8:1
  • value  1571457
    address  2N7qFTpQyT79gb2Z3AgctTBNS9vgTp48nb9